72andSunny Wins Two New Clients

FitSense, part of the Cover-More Group, has appointed 72andSunny as its creative partner. ‘

On the appointment, a FitSense spokesperson said: “We met the 72 team and were energised by their process and way of thinking for a modern company like ours, and are excited about what we can do together.”

Co-living startup Hmlet has also appointed 72andSunny as brand partner following a competitive pitch.

Hmlet has recently raised US$40 million via their Series B funding round to accelerate growth in Asia Pacific.

CEO and co-founder of Hmlet Yoan Kamalski said: “As Hmlet scales up quickly in the region, it’s important for us to continuously push our brand further to meet and exceed our community’s expectations, now and into the future. 72andSunny brings a fresh perspective and we’re excited to be partnering up with them.”

The 72andSunny spokesperson added: “We’ve found ambitious and modern partners in Hmlet and FitSense, and are looking forward to collaborating with them and helping them grow.”

The appointments follow a number of recent new partnerships and projects for 72andSunny including Lion, ABC and Uber, with the latest work for Google Multi-Apps and Kosciuszko Pale Ale both launching last week.
